Skip to content

Changelog

1.0.0-beta39

October 29, 2021

  • Updated types of event settings

1.0.0-beta38

October 26, 2021

  • Updated libraries versions

1.0.0-beta37

October 8, 2021

  • Added new field isPisAllowed for Provider model

1.0.0-beta36

October 7, 2021

  • Added new method getPayment.

1.0.0-beta35

October 4, 2021

  • Added PIS support.
  • Added new method getInvestmentAccounts.
  • Added new method createInvestmentAccount.
  • Added new method deleteInvestmentAccount.
  • Added new method createPayment.
  • Added new method getInvestmentFunds.
  • Added new method refreshPayment.
  • Added new method refreshAllPayments.
  • Added new method cancelPayment.

1.0.0-beta34

September 9, 2021

  • Add access_forbidden_error handler.

1.0.0-beta33

September 8, 2021

  • Add exceptions for blocked app and OS versions check.

1.0.0-beta32

July 28, 2021

  • Add ability to filter average expenses by account ids.

1.0.0-beta31

July 23, 2021

  • Add average expenses.

1.0.0-beta30

July 23, 2021

  • Add new confirmation type BIOMETRICAL_LOGIN.

1.0.0-beta29

June 29, 2021

  • Change format for DATE_FORMAT_DATE_TIME_UTC.

1.0.0-beta28

June 24, 2021

  • Update date format for expiredAt field in Connection model.

1.0.0-beta27

June 23, 2021

  • Upgrade min SDK to 24.
  • Change format for DATE_FORMAT_DATE_TIME_UTC.

1.0.0-beta26

June 15, 2021

  • Add timezone interceptor.

1.0.0-beta25

May 26, 2021

  • Add no network exception.

1.0.0-beta24

May 18, 2021

  • Fix Birthday day formatter.

1.0.0-beta23

May 4, 2021

  • Add certificatePinningEnabled parameter for init method.

1.0.0-beta22

April 26, 2021

  • Fix VeriffSessionJson serializer.

1.0.0-beta21

April 26, 2021

  • Add new UserStatus ID_CARD_RESUBMIT.

1.0.0-beta20

April 23, 2021

  • Add initiate Veriff session request.

1.0.0-beta19

April 2, 2021

  • Name was made nullable in the Subscription class.

1.0.0-beta18

March 17, 2021

  • Added new method getConfirmations.
  • Added new confirmation types: PRODUCT_CONDITIONS, PSD2_CONDITIONS.

1.0.0-beta17

March 4, 2021

  • Added new method getEventSettings.
  • Added new method updateEventSettings.

1.0.0-beta16

March 4, 2021

  • Increase requests timeout.

1.0.0-beta15

February 26, 2021

  • CI/CD integration.

1.0.0-beta14

February 10, 2021

  • Added network traffic monitoring tool for the debug mode.

1.0.0-beta12

January 22, 2021

  • Added new UserStatus ID_NOK.

1.0.0-beta10

January 19, 2021

  • Added new method getInvestmentGoal.
  • Added new method updateInvestmentGoal.
  • Amount was made nullable in the Money class.

1.0.0-beta9

December 17, 2020

  • Fixed POST confirmations/ method name.

1.0.0-beta8

December 14, 2020

  • Label was made nullable in the Transaction class.

1.0.0-beta7

December 14, 2020

  • Name was made nullable in the Counterparty class.

1.0.0-beta6

December 4, 2020

  • Email, firstName and lastName are made non-nullable in the Profile class.

1.0.0-beta5

December 4, 2020

Important
This release contains breaking changes.

  • Added validUntil, created, lastUpdated and isPrivateAccount property to Consent object.
  • Added notificationsEnabled to Profile. Also this property can be set when updateProfile method is called.
  • Added new method findConsentsByStatus.
  • Added isPrivateAccount parameter to initializeConsent method.
  • Added new method confirmation.
  • Added app version parameter (required) to the init method of the BittiqSDK.

1.0.0-beta4

December 2, 2020

Important
This release contains breaking changes.

  • Added registerForNotifications - Registers a device to start receiving remote push notifications.
  • Added unregisterFromNotifications - Unregisters a device from receiving remote push notifications.
  • Added verifyEmail - Requests for a verification email to be sent to the given email address.
  • Added register - Register a new user.
  • Added setPin - Set a user's new PIN after a reset of the PIN was requested.
  • Added checkSdkVersion - Can be called to make sure that the current version of the Bittiq SDK is still valid.
  • Changed return type of login to Profile.
  • Changed return type of changePin to Profile.
  • Changed updateProfile to accept an UpdateProfile instead of Profile.

1.0.0-beta3

July 30, 2020

  • Updated release encryption keys.

1.0.0-beta2

July 24, 2020

  • Added functionality to expose the Bittiq Authentication Service:
    • Added login method.
    • Added resetPin method.
    • Added changePin method.
  • Updated finishConsent to use the new Bittiq endpoints which fully supports PSD2.

1.0.0-beta1

October 29, 2019

  • Code optimization.

1.0.0-alpha5

October 21, 2019

  • Fixed: getTransactions and findTransactionsBySubcategory pagination.

1.0.0-alpha4

October 18, 2019

  • Fixed: Update profile
  • Fixed: AccountIds where added multiple times as query parameters, instead of concatenating them into a single string.

1.0.0-alpha3

October 17, 2019

Important
This release contains breaking changes.

  • Added device property that can be used to query deviceId, deviceType and deviceOS.
  • Added updateBankAccount method.
  • Added deleteAllConsents method.
  • Added name, fee and frequency parameters to createSubscription method.
  • Added updateTransactionSubcategory method.
  • Added accountIds parameter to findSubscriptions method.
  • Added cancelSubscriptions method.
  • Added getAllCategories method.
  • Added accountIds parameter to findTransactionsBySubcategory method.
  • Changed categoryId parameter optional in getFinancialOverviewForCategory method.
  • Renamed getProviders to getAllProviders to better reflect what it returns.
  • Renamed getAccount to getBankAccount to be consistent
  • Removed FinancialCategory, in favour of Category with the properties totalExpectedAmount and totalAmountToDate with optional values.

1.0.0-alpha2

October 11, 2019

Transaction now contains a transactionDate property.

1.0.0-alpha1

October 8, 2019

Initial version.